Laparoscopic Procedures Offered in South Korea

By utilizing small keyhole incisions, high-definition cameras, and specialized instruments, South Korean surgical teams can resolve a vast array of medical conditions with reduced pain and faster recovery.

Laparoscopic Cholecystectomy

$5,000 – $7,500

The gold standard for removing a diseased or inflamed gallbladder. South Korean surgeons complete this minimally invasive procedure efficiently, allowing patients to typically leave the hospital within 1 to 2 days with minimal scarring.

Laparoscopic Hernia Repair

$4,500 – $6,500

Used to repair inguinal, umbilical, or incisional hernias, this technique involves placing a synthetic mesh over the abdominal defect from the inside. It drastically reduces post-operative pain and allows patients a much faster return to daily activities.

Advanced Gynecological Laparoscopy

$6,000 – $9,000

South Korea excels in reproductive and pelvic surgeries, including laparoscopic myomectomies (fibroid removal), hysterectomies, and endometriosis excision. These methods preserve maximum healthy tissue and drastically shorten the recovery window.

Laparoscopic Bariatric Surgery

$9,000 – $13,500

For weight loss management, procedures like the laparoscopic gastric sleeve and gastric bypass are performed using top-tier stapling devices. South Korean centers offer comprehensive metabolic programs to ensure long-term, safe weight reduction.

Your Laparoscopic Surgery Timeline in South Korea

Knowing exactly what to expect helps ease pre-surgical anxiety. Here is the typical step-by-step pathway for international patients traveling to South Korea for minimally invasive procedures.

Step 1: Virtual Consultation & Case Review

Submit your medical records, recent bloodwork, and imaging (ultrasound/CT/MRI) through PlacidWay. A South Korean surgical specialist will review your case to confirm you are a suitable candidate for laparoscopy and provide a customized surgical plan.

Step 2: Arrival & Pre-Operative Testing

Upon arriving in South Korea, you will visit the hospital for a comprehensive, in-person pre-surgical evaluation. This typically involves final blood panels, EKG, chest X-rays, and an anesthesia consultation to ensure your absolute safety prior to admission.

Step 3: The Laparoscopic Procedure

On the day of surgery, you will be placed under general anesthesia. The surgeon will make several tiny keyhole incisions (0.5 to 1.5 cm) in your abdomen, using a specialized camera and instruments to perform the surgery with immense precision, minimizing trauma.

Step 4: Short Hospitalization & Monitoring

Because it is a minimally invasive technique, your hospital stay will be brief—usually 1 to 3 days depending on the specific procedure. Korean hospitals offer exceptional nursing care, modern pain management, and early mobilization to speed up recovery.

Step 5: Final Clearance & Journey Home

After discharge, you will rest at a local hotel for an additional few days. You will attend a final follow-up appointment where the surgeon will check your incisions, remove any stitches if necessary, and provide medical clearance for your flight home.

How long is the hospital stay for Laparoscopic Surgery in South Korea? +

The inpatient hospital stay for Laparoscopic Surgery in South Korea typically lasts between 1 to 4 days. Because the incisions are very small, the trauma to your abdominal muscles is minimal, which radically shortens hospitalization requirements.

A simple laparoscopic gallbladder removal or hernia repair usually requires just an overnight stay or up to 2 days of observation. More extensive interventions, like laparoscopic hysterectomies or bariatric gastric bypass, will usually require 3 to 4 days in the hospital to monitor digestion, pain levels, and proper healing.

What types of Laparoscopic Surgery are performed in South Korea? +

Practically any abdominal or pelvic procedure that can be done via open surgery is performed as Laparoscopic Surgery in South Korea. The highly trained surgeons utilize this method for a wide spectrum of medical disciplines.

Common procedures include general surgeries (appendectomy, cholecystectomy, hernia repair), gynecological surgeries (endometriosis excision, ovarian cyst removal, myomectomy), urological surgeries, and bariatric (weight-loss) procedures. South Korean hospitals also frequently perform advanced single-port laparoscopy, where all instruments go through a single incision in the belly button.

What is the recovery time for Laparoscopic Surgery in South Korea? +

The initial recovery time for Laparoscopic Surgery in South Korea is remarkably fast. Most patients can walk within a few hours of waking up from anesthesia. After being discharged from the hospital, patients are advised to rest at a local hotel for an additional 4 to 7 days before receiving clearance to fly home.

You can typically return to light desk work and normal daily routines within 1 to 2 weeks of the operation. However, full internal healing and clearance for heavy lifting or strenuous exercise generally takes 4 to 6 weeks, depending on the specific organ that was operated on.
